Box Score BRIDGEWATER, Va. -- Shots were there for the Virginia Wesleyan College men's soccer team at Bridgewater College on Wednesday.
Goals were absent however, as the Marlins dropped a 1-0 Old Dominion Athletic Conference (ODAC) decision to the host Eagles.
Virginia Wesleyan (6-4, 2-2) out-shot Bridgewater 14-6, including 7-2 in the first half, but could not direct the ball into the net. Bridgewater (5-3-1, 2-0-1) scored in the 18th minute when Ethan McBryde (Mt. Airy, Md./South Carroll) took the ball near midfield and rolled down field against a loose VWC defense to kick the ball in from about 15 yards out.
VWC's best chance to score took place in the 68th minute when Josh Kemp (Frisco, Texas/Addison Trinity Christian) connected for a shot that hit the crossbar.
Connor Kirkham (Centreville/Chantilly Westfield)protected the net for VWC and finished without a save against the Eagles' six shots. Kevin Morris (Knoxville, Tenn./Westminster, Md.) finished with seven saves for BC.
Virginia Wesleyan will attempt to end a two-game losing skid on Saturday, Oct. 5, in ODAC action against Guilford College's Quakers at 2 p.m. on Foster Field at the Trinder Center.
